The Problem: Rural America is being left behind in economic development. Our towns are losing workforce, especially our youth, and some communities are practically blowing away. (Think Jeffrey City.) Central Wyoming College (CWC) is committed to being a driver of economic development in the region and is seeking community support for a new model of workforce development.

Speaker: Come hear CWC President Brad Tyndall share CWC's vision for implementing a training program in which the skills for today and tomorrow can be taught to small numbers of students in a low-cost manner.

About Lander Lunch & Learn: Back by popular demand and in cooperation with The Bootstrap Collaborative, the Lander Chamber of Commerce's monthly Lander Lunch & Learn series connects members of the business and broader community with opportunities for developing skills, learning about local businesses, and getting informed on community developments and public policy issues that impact your business.
